* Turn console printf buffering into a kernel option and only onjb2006-11-301-14/+23
| | | | | | | | | | | | | | | | | by default for sun4v where it is absolutely required. This change moves the buffer from struct pcpu to the stack to avoid using the critical section which created a LOR in a couple of cases due to interaction with the tty code and kqueue. The LOR can't be fixed with the critical section and the pcpu buffer can't be used without the critical section. Putting the buffer on the stack was my initial solution, but it was pointed out that the stress on the stack might cause problems depending on the call path. We don't have a way of creating tests for those possible cases, so it's best to leave this as an option for the time being. In time we may get enough data to enable this option more generally.

* Add a cnputs() function to write a string to the console withjb2006-11-011-17/+72
| | | | | | | | | | | | | | | | | | | | | | | | | | | a lock to prevent interspersed strings written from different CPUs at the same time. To avoid putting a buffer on the stack or having to malloc one, space is incorporated in the per-cpu structure. The buffer size if 128 bytes; chosen because it's the next power of 2 size up from 80 characters. String writes to the console are buffered up the end of the line or until the buffer fills. Then the buffer is flushed to all console devices. Existing low level console output via cnputc() is unaffected by this change. ithread calls to log() are also unaffected to avoid blocking those threads. A minor change to the behaviour in a panic situation is that console output will still be buffered, but won't be written to a tty as before. This should prevent interspersed panic output as a number of CPUs panic before we end up single threaded running ddb. Reviewed by: scottl, jhb MFC after: 2 weeks

* Use a new message buffer `consmsgbuf' to forward messages to aiedowse2003-06-221-13/+13
| | | | | | | | | | | | | | | TIOCCONS console (e.g. xconsole) via a timeout routine instead of calling into the tty code directly from printf(). This fixes a number of cases where calling printf() at the wrong time (such as with locks held) would cause a panic if xconsole is running. The TIOCCONS message buffer is 8k in size by default, but this can be changed with the kern.consmsgbuf_size sysctl. By default, messages are checked for 5 times per second. The timer runs and the buffer memory remains allocated only at times when a TIOCCONS console is active. Discussed on: freebsd-arch
* Replace the code for reading and writing the kernel message bufferiedowse2003-06-221-94/+26
| | | | | | | | | | | | | | | | | with a new implementation that has a mostly reentrant "addchar" routine, supports multiple message buffers in the kernel, and hides the implementation details from callers. The new code uses a kind of sequence number to represend the current read and write positions in the buffer. This approach (suggested mainly by bde) permits the read and write pointers to be maintained separately, which reduces the number of atomic operations that are required. The "mostly reentrant" above refers to the way that while it is now always safe to have any number of concurrent writers, readers could see the message buffer after a writer has advanced the pointers but before it has witten the new character. Discussed on: freebsd-arch

* Add a checksum to the kernel message buffer, and update it everyiedowse2003-03-281-4/+24
| | | | | | | | | | | | time a character is written. Use this at boot time to reject the existing buffer contents if they are corrupt. This fixes a problem seen on some hardware (especially laptops) where the message buffer gets partially corrupted during a short power cycle or reset, but the msgbuf structure is left intact so it gets reused, resulting in random junk and control characters appearing in dmesg and /var/log/messages. PR: kern/28497
